Hey there!  Let me introduce myself.  I am Pamela Kingsley Seay and I live in beautiful Southern Indiana.  Course I was raised in Tennessee, near the magnificent Smokey Mountains.  I spent my summers on a farm in Middle Tennessee and even went to college there.  While at Tennessee Tech University I met my husband, Bill, who is from West Tennesse.  We married and moved (in the same week practically) to Georgia where I began to paint.  The first time I held a paint brush I knew I was hooked.  Growing up and living in such beautiful surroundings with a love of nature I can’t help but want to paint it all.  I began with oils and folk art, then added acrylics, now have discovered watercolors.  I am fascinated by the little things, so my watercolors are full of life and details.  The folk art helps me connect with the past and my admiration of history.  I come from a melting pot of heritage, German, English, Irish, and French ancestors came to this great country full of hopes and dreams.

 I have a dream I’ll share with you, and that is that I want to go to Alaska and stay in a cabin in Denali Park (part of an art exchange program) where I can photograph and paint in that amazing backdrop.  I spent a couple of weeks there for my 3oth wedding anniversary and was so impressed with the scenery and animals that I feel a strong pull to go back.  Keep your fingers crossed and your thoughts and prayers headed my way.
